w/e 18 FEB 2001
China - Blizzards: Unusually large, & continuous. Sinkiang. 50,000 herders stranded in deep snow. 16,000 homes crushed. Winter grazing areas covered in up to 70cm snow, temperatures down to -45oC. Many rare animals at risk.
